TY - JOUR
T1 - The contour-advective semi-Lagrangian algorithm for the shallow water equations
AU - Dritschel, David Gerard
AU - Polvani, Lorenzo M
AU - Mohebalhojeh, Ali Reza
PY - 1999/7
Y1 - 1999/7
N2 - A new method for integrating shallow water equations, the contour-advective semi-Lagrangian (CASL) algorithm, is presented. This is the first implementation of a contour method to a system of equations for which exact potential vorticity invertibility does not exist. The new CASL method fuses the recent contour-advection technique with the traditional pseudospectral (PS) method. The potential vorticity field, which typically develops steep gradients and evolves into thin filaments, is discretized by level sets separated by contours that are advected in a fully Lagrangian way. The height and divergence fields, which are intrinsically broader in scale, are treated in an Eulerian way: they are discretized on an fixed grid and time stepped with a PS scheme.In fact, the CASL method is similar to the widely used semi-Lagrangian (SL) method in that material conservation of potential vorticity along particle trajectories is used to determine the potential vorticity at each time step from the previous one. The crucial difference is that, whereas in thr CASL method the potential vorticity is merely advected, in the SL method the potential vorticity needs to be interpolated at each time step. This interpolation results in numerical diffusion in the SL method.By directly comparing the CASL, SL, and PS methods. it is demonstrated that the implicit diffusion associated with potential vorticity interpolation in the SL method and the explicit diffusion required for numerical stability in the PS method seriously degrade the solution accuracy compared with the CASL method. Moreover, it is shown that the CASL method is much more efficient than the SL and PS methods since, for a given solution accuracy, a much coarser grid can be used and hence much faster computations can be performed.
AB - A new method for integrating shallow water equations, the contour-advective semi-Lagrangian (CASL) algorithm, is presented. This is the first implementation of a contour method to a system of equations for which exact potential vorticity invertibility does not exist. The new CASL method fuses the recent contour-advection technique with the traditional pseudospectral (PS) method. The potential vorticity field, which typically develops steep gradients and evolves into thin filaments, is discretized by level sets separated by contours that are advected in a fully Lagrangian way. The height and divergence fields, which are intrinsically broader in scale, are treated in an Eulerian way: they are discretized on an fixed grid and time stepped with a PS scheme.In fact, the CASL method is similar to the widely used semi-Lagrangian (SL) method in that material conservation of potential vorticity along particle trajectories is used to determine the potential vorticity at each time step from the previous one. The crucial difference is that, whereas in thr CASL method the potential vorticity is merely advected, in the SL method the potential vorticity needs to be interpolated at each time step. This interpolation results in numerical diffusion in the SL method.By directly comparing the CASL, SL, and PS methods. it is demonstrated that the implicit diffusion associated with potential vorticity interpolation in the SL method and the explicit diffusion required for numerical stability in the PS method seriously degrade the solution accuracy compared with the CASL method. Moreover, it is shown that the CASL method is much more efficient than the SL and PS methods since, for a given solution accuracy, a much coarser grid can be used and hence much faster computations can be performed.
KW - POTENTIAL VORTICITY
KW - VORTEX
KW - MODEL
KW - DYNAMICS
KW - SURGERY
KW - FLOWS
UR - http://www.scopus.com/inward/record.url?scp=0032730529&partnerID=8YFLogxK
U2 - 10.1175/1520-0493(1999)127<1551:TCASLA>2.0.CO;2
DO - 10.1175/1520-0493(1999)127<1551:TCASLA>2.0.CO;2
M3 - Article
SN - 0027-0644
VL - 127
SP - 1551
EP - 1565
JO - Monthly Weather Review
JF - Monthly Weather Review
IS - 7
ER -